More about the book
Set against the backdrop of a Scottish lighthouse, the narrative follows Silver, an orphan who finds refuge with the enigmatic, blind keeper, Mr. Pew. He shares tales of Babel Dark, a clergyman with a dual existence—one marked by public disgrace and the other by profound love. As Silver navigates her own struggles, Dark's story serves as a guiding light, leading her through darkness and ultimately towards her own journey of love and self-discovery.
